Effective business strategy relies heavily on the successful execution of projects. By integrating robust project management principles, businesses can synchronize their strategic goals with tangible outcomes. A well-structured project plan provides a clear roadmap, outlining specific objectives, timelines, and resource allocation.
Project managers play a critical role in steering the project lifecycle, ensuring that tasks are completed on time and within budget. They facilitate effective communication among team members, stakeholders, and clients. Regular progress updates and comprehensive risk assessments allow for proactive mitigation of potential issues.
By embracing best practices in project management, businesses can actualize their strategic visions into successful realities. This disciplined approach fosters a culture of accountability, collaboration, and continuous improvement, ultimately driving advancement and competitive advantage.

Effective Project Management for International Growth
Effective project management is vital for businesses functioning on a global scale. Efficient project implementation requires a deep understanding of cultural nuances, compliance frameworks, and the ability to effectively collaborate with diverse teams across time zones.
Utilizing experienced project managers who possess strong interpersonal skills and a comprehensive understanding of global business practices is key to overcoming challenges and securing success in the competitive marketplace.
Project managers must be able to adjust their approaches to accommodate different business styles, manage complex logistics, and successfully coordinate with stakeholders across various locations.
Moreover, a strong emphasis on risk management is critical to avoid potential obstacles and guarantee smooth project delivery.
Finally, investing in project management expertise that is tailored to the complexities of global business markets is a smart investment that can drive sustainable growth and attain long-term success.
